some example code:
compiles to (via 1.66.1, or 1.68.0-nightly from 2023-01-21):
rustc faithfully produces an array of
0x01, 0x01in the resulting program and loads from it. it seems to me rustc ought to be able to tell that all entries in the array are identical, use that value, and avoid loading from the array in the first place.i'm not entirely sure if this should be an issue against
rust-lang/rustor bug against LLVM, but i tried looking throughI-slowfor similar reports. so i think starting here is the right call :D thanks!edit: it does seem remarkable that the load is eliminated if there is only one item in the array. that looks to be handled somewhere before generating LLVM IR, so i think this is the right place.
